Bilingualism is explained in any dictionary as the ability of an individual to use two languages fluently, and to alternate between them as needed. By extension to a country and not a nation, it is the coexistence of two official languages in the same state. Bilingualism is the simplest form of multilingualism, as opposed to unilingualism which means using one single language.
Can we survive when we speak one single language? Do we need to speak two or more languages fluently to survive in a globalized world?
What are the chances for job seekers to secure a job when they are unable to speak any other language but their mother tongue?
